Metal cladding installation involves attaching durable metal panels to the exterior surfaces of a building. This service typically includes preparing the existing structure, measuring and cutting panels to fit specific dimensions, and securely fastening the cladding to ensure a smooth, weather-resistant finish. Proper installation not only enhances the appearance of a property but also provides an extra layer of protection against elements such as rain, wind, and temperature fluctuations. Skilled contractors use specialized tools and techniques to ensure the metal panels are aligned correctly and securely attached, resulting in a long-lasting exterior solution.
This service helps address common problems related to weather damage, deterioration, and poor insulation. Over time, buildings exposed to harsh weather conditions can suffer from leaks, rust, or structural weakening. Metal cladding acts as a barrier, preventing water infiltration and reducing the risk of mold or rot. It can also improve thermal performance by providing better insulation, which may lead to lower energy costs. For properties experiencing issues with peeling paint, rust, or surface cracking, metal cladding offers a modern, maintenance-friendly alternative that can extend the lifespan of the exterior.

The overview below groups typical Metal Cladding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or metal cladding repairs or patchwork range from $250 to $600, depending on the material and extent of damage.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, which is common for small-scale projects.
Partial Cladding Replacement - Replacing sections of metal cladding usually costs between $1,000 and $3,500. Larger, more complex partial replacements can push costs higher but are less common than smaller jobs.
Full Cladding Replacement - Complete removal and installation of new metal cladding generally range from $5,000 to $15,000. Most full replacements tend to fall in the middle of this range, with higher costs for premium materials or difficult access.
Large Commercial Projects - Extensive commercial or industrial metal cladding installations can exceed $20,000 and sometimes reach $50,000+ depending on size and complexity. These larger projects are less frequent but involve significant material and labor costs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is metal cladding installation? Metal cladding installation involves attaching metal panels or sheets to the exterior of a building to enhance its appearance and provide protection against the elements.
What types of metal materials are used for cladding? Common materials include aluminum, steel, copper, and zinc, each offering different aesthetic and durability qualities.
How do local contractors prepare for metal cladding installation? They typically assess the building surface, measure the area, and select appropriate materials and fastening methods for a secure and lasting fit.
Can metal cladding be installed on existing structures? Yes, many service providers can retrofit or add metal cladding to existing buildings to improve their exterior appearance and protection.
